Bir kullanıcı hesabını admin
grubuna ekledim ve yanlış kullanıcı eklediğimi fark ettim. Bu yüzden şimdi hesabı admin
grubundan kaldırmam gerekiyor.
Kullanıcıyı silmeden bir hesabı bir gruptan nasıl kaldırabilirim?
Portablejim'in cevabı doğru ancak tehlikelidir -- eğer bir şeyi yanlış yazarsanız, sisteminiz kullanılamaz hale gelebilir, özellikle yönetici grubunu yanlış değiştirirseniz. Gruplar dosyasını düzenlemeniz gerekiyorsa, kaydetmeden önce sözdizimini doğrulayan vipw -g
veya vigr
komutlarını kullanın. O zaman bile, daha iyi yollar vardır.
Komut satırından, muhtemelen kullanmak isteyeceğiniz komut şudur (root olarak):
deluser <username> <groupname>
Bu, belirtilen kullanıcıyı belirtilen gruptan kaldıracaktır. Etkisini görmek için yeniden giriş yapmalısınız. Kullanıcıyı veya grubu silmez, sadece üyeliği siler. Bunu usermod
komutuyla da yapmanın yolları vardır, ancak tek bir grubu kaldırmak için bir kullanıcı için tüm grup listesini değiştirmeniz gerektiğinden kullanımı daha zordur. Bunu gpasswd
komutu da yapabilir (sagarchalise'in belirttiği gibi), ancak çoğunlukla kullanımdan kaldırılmıştır. Her zaman olduğu gibi, daha fazla ayrıntı için man sayfalarına bakın.
Zanfur'un cevabına bakın.
Kök olarak /etc/group
dosyasını düzenleyin (yani gksudo gedit /etc/group
) ve 'admin' ile başlayan satırdan kullanıcı adını kaldırın;
Yani.
...
admin:x:120:adminuser,adminuser2,userthatshouldnotbeadmin
...
olur
...
admin:x:120:adminuser,adminuser2
...
Dikkatli olun, dosya içindeki yazım hataları sisteminizi bozabilir.